Woodworking Safety: Ensuring Yourself in the Studio
A well-maintained workshop is essential for enjoyable woodworking. Emphasizing safety should be your primary concern. Regularly wear appropriate personal safety equipment, including eye protection like goggles, ear protection such as earplugs, and a particle mask or breather to prevent inhaling harmful dust. Furthermore, be mindful of the potential hazards of each machine you handle. Review the maker's instructions completely before starting any job. Here’s a quick list to keep in mind:
- Check equipment before every session.
- Maintain your workspace clean.
- Understand the proper function of each device.
- Never work with power tools when fatigued.
- Receive sufficient instruction before handling new devices.
